Take advantage of an attached winery, a terrace and mini golf at Mercure Hunter Valley Gardens. Adventurous travellers may like the cycling and basketball at this motel. Treat yourself to a facial, a body scrub or a body treatment at Heavenly Hunter, the on-site spa. The on-site restaurant, Elements Restaurant, offers breakfast, lunch, dinner, light fare and pool views. Free wired Internet is available to all guests, along with a garden and a playground.

Where is Mercure Hunter Valley Gardens located?
This family-friendly Pokolbin motel is located in a rural location, within a 5-minute walk of Hunter Valley Gardens, Tempus Two Winery and Roche Estate. Hope Estate and Brokenwood Wines are also within 1 mile (2 km).

Rooms are a bit tired looking but extremely comfortable and clean. We skipped breakfast but enjoyed the delicious $95pp 3 course evening meal. The hotel grounds are lovely. There's also a great Irish bar, Harrigans about 1km down the street. I can't wait to return.
Room was very large and clean with a small terrace and packing outsude the room. The bed was large and confortable. The pool area was nice with some loungers around the pool as well as tables and chairs in the shade. The location was great to walk to a few different vibeyards and there was a small set of shops and coffee places. The gym was a bit disappointing wirh only fans and no a/c so it was a bit uncomfortable for excercising. I would recommend this hotel for a great location if you want to see the Hunter Valley and not drive everwhere
